1. Understanding Roof Repointing

Roof repointing is a process that involves renewing the external part of mortar joints, preventing water from seeping into the roof. Over time, weathering and decay can cause voids in the joints between masonry, usually in bricks, allowing the undesirable entry of water. Water entering through these voids can cause significant damage through frost weathering and from salt dissolution and deposition.

4. Assessing A Roofing Contractor’s Qualifications

Before hiring a roofing contractor, make sure they have the necessary qualifications. These include appropriate licensing, insurance, and certification. They should be willing to provide references, and you should take the time to check these references. Also, assess their experience, especially with projects similar to yours.

5. Understanding Roof Repointing Costs The cost of roof repointing can vary based on factors like the size of the roof, the material used, and the complexity of the job. Most professionals will provide a free estimate. Make sure to get several quotes to compare prices. However, remember that cost shouldn’t be your sole deciding factor.
